By Athena Stavrou A Hogwarts acceptance letter used in the first Harry Potter movie is set to fetch over £12K ($14,882) at auction. The rare prop was one of hundreds that flew down the chimney, shot through the letterbox or arrived by owl on the wizard’s 11th birthday.
